Based on 852 public court records from 2025, charges under § 18.2-67.3 were dismissed or dropped in 49.7% of cases and resulted in conviction in 46.9%, across 97 Virginia jurisdictions.

Courts with the most cases related to this statute.

Jurisdiction Cases Dismissal Rate Conviction Rate Median Duration
Prince William County 88 68.8% 31.2% 9.1 months
Spotsylvania County 43 44.4% 55.6% 7.1 months
Hampton 39 63.6% 36.4% 8.2 months
Norfolk 37 50.0% 50.0% 7.5 months
Chesapeake 36 60.0% 40.0% 9.2 months
Tazewell County 29 25.0% 75.0% 1.3 years
Chesterfield County 26 61.5% 38.5% 7.3 months
Pittsylvania County 25 50.0% 50.0% 9.5 months
Montgomery County 24 40.0% 60.0% 9.6 months
Botetourt County 24 75.0% 25.0% 3.3 months
Portsmouth 20 83.3% 16.7% 5.6 months
Danville 20 47.1% 52.9% 10.3 months
Virginia Beach 18 66.7% 33.3% 6.2 months
Rockingham County 18 16.7% 83.3% 7.8 months
Arlington County 18 80.0% 20.0% 9.0 months

Source: Virginia public court records, 2025 — VirginiaCourtFile.com
